About A. Theodore Markettos

A. Theodore Markettos is a scholar working on Hardware and Architecture, Computer Networks and Communications and Artificial Intelligence, having authored 25 papers that have together received 340 indexed citations. Recurring topics across this work include Security and Verification in Computing (11 papers), Parallel Computing and Optimization Techniques (7 papers) and Interconnection Networks and Systems (6 papers). The work is most often cited by research in Hardware and Architecture (148 citations), Signal Processing (82 citations) and Artificial Intelligence (194 citations). A. Theodore Markettos has collaborated with scholars based in United Kingdom, United States and Russia. Frequent co-authors include Simon W. Moore, Peter G. Neumann, Robert N. M. Watson, Huiyun Li, Khilan Gudka, Michael Roe, David Chisnall, Brett F. Gutstein, Jonathan Woodruff and Brooks Davis. Their work appears in journals such as Communications of the ACM, IEEE Transactions on Computers and IEEE Micro.
